Output 16d5fbca0418e8be4e4e1fca6f86e2ab0eb0e02f669b760bc6b0ed3439a068e9:0

value
31345986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ef1d7174b67f4fa4da99eba56fb9d3006f8169a9 OP_EQUAL
address
3PVLh94JwjTMTGcrZSvu3TCKB6zU48ppTg
transaction
16d5fbca0418e8be4e4e1fca6f86e2ab0eb0e02f669b760bc6b0ed3439a068e9
confirmations
487095
spent
true